E-MAIL: info@angliac.com WEB: www.angliac.com KBPC100 SERIES 3.0 AMPERE SINGLE-PHASE SILICON BRIDGE RECTIFIER VOLTAGE RANGE 50 to 1000 Volts CURRENT 3 Amperes FEATURES Plastic material has Underwriters Laboratory flammability classification 94V-0. Low leakage. Surge overload rating - 50 amperes peak. Ideal for printed circuit boards. Exceeds environmental standards of MIL - STD - 19500. Leads, solderable per MIL - STD - 202, Method 208. Polarity symbols printed on body. 0.13 ounce, 3.8 grams. Dimensions in millimetres M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S Ratings at 25C ambient temperature unless otherwise specified. Single phase, half wave, 60 Hz, resistive or inductive load. For capacitive load, derate current by 20%.
